The creator provides a detailed breakdown of a 16-day Panama Canal cruise aboard the Ruby Princess, focusing on budget travel strategies for solo passengers. The video begins with a tour of an inside cabin on Deck 10, which the creator describes as a dark, cave-like space that is ideal for sleeping. The tour highlights cabin amenities such as the desk, television, closet space, and bathroom facilities. The creator then transitions into a financial analysis, explaining that the total fixed cost for the trip was $1,181, which averages to $74 per day. This total includes the cruise fare, port fees, taxes, and prepaid gratuities. The creator details what is included in this price, such as most meals, basic beverages, onboard entertainment, and gym access, while also noting specific exclusions like specialty dining, alcoholic drinks, specialty coffees, spa services, and internet. To conclude, the creator shares advice on finding low-cost cruises by using the website Cruise Plum and religiously tracking price fluctuations on official cruise line websites to catch significant discounts.
